What is DTG Printing?

DTG printing, short for Direct-to-Garment printing, is a cutting-edge technology that allows designs to be printed directly onto garments using specialized inkjet printers. Unlike traditional methods such as screen printing, which involve creating stencils and applying layers of ink, DTG printing directly applies the ink onto the fabric. This process not only preserves intricate details but also supports a wide range of colors and designs, making it ideal for producing vibrant, high-resolution prints on demand.

How Does DTG Printing Work?

  1. Preparation of Design: The process begins with preparing the digital design file that will be printed onto the garment. This can be artwork, logos, photographs, or any other graphic that the customer desires.
  2. Garment Preparation: Before printing, the garment is pretreated with a solution that helps the ink bond with the fabric. This step ensures the durability and vividness of the print.
  3. Printing Process: Once prepared, the garment is loaded into the DTG printer, which applies the ink directly onto the fabric according to the design file. The printer’s precision ensures that even the smallest details and color gradients are faithfully reproduced.
  4. Curing the Print: After printing, the garment undergoes a curing process to set the ink. This typically involves heat pressing or a conveyor dryer, ensuring the print remains vibrant and durable wash after wash.

Benefits of DTG Printing

  • Versatility: DTG printing excels in producing complex designs with multiple colors, gradients, and fine details, which are challenging with traditional methods.
  • On-Demand Printing: Businesses can fulfill orders quickly and efficiently, minimizing inventory costs and waste by printing only what is needed when it’s needed.
  • Customization: Each garment can be personalized without additional setup costs, making it perfect for small batches or one-off items.
  • Environmentally Friendly: Compared to traditional screen printing, DTG printing uses less water and produces minimal waste, making it a greener option for printing.

Applications of DTG Printing

DTG printing is widely used across various industries and applications:

  • Apparel Brands: Many clothing brands use DTG printing to offer custom designs, limited editions, and personalized merchandise to their customers.
  • Events and Promotions: DTG printing is ideal for creating custom t-shirts, hoodies, and promotional items for events, corporate giveaways, and fundraisers.
  • Personal Use: Individuals can use DTG printing to create unique gifts, personalized clothing, and even wearable art pieces.
